Output 592c4cb31f714ae384d56934b1b14a2b2d58fae7d5c08580a8a97cc0d5a28252:1868

value
2004
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de44f6a3f2cfce5497d9cce4e2dc4f7868d99a3674efb03260773abf6643eda4
address
bc1pmez0dgljel89f97eenjw9hz00p5dnx3kwnhmqvnqwuat7ejrakjqzay94x
transaction
592c4cb31f714ae384d56934b1b14a2b2d58fae7d5c08580a8a97cc0d5a28252